Niall Ferguson, the celebrated historian who predicted Cold War II in 2018, has assembled the sharpest minds from both sides of the Bamboo Curtain for a discussion on the future of U.S.-China relations.

Now in its 20th year, the Aspen Ideas Festival is the Aspen Institute’s signature summer public event. From June 23-June 29, 2024 more than 300 leaders and innovators gather in the Rocky Mountains to engage in deep and inquisitive discussion of the issues that shape our lives and challenge our times, spanning politics, business, science, the arts, education, and more. #AspenIdeas

Try to learn how economies and trade work. The problem is that the US is consuming more than it produces. It is not saving enough. If you consume more than what your national income is, there will be a trade deficit. You can balance the trade. Even if you cut off China completely, you will have your deficit with Mexico, Vietnam, Japan and a hundred other countries. Bottom line - balance your own budget and account - don't live beyond your means.

@@robbrown4621 Recognition of Taiwan as a part of China is the demanded starting point of establishing diplomatic ties with Beijing for all countries. Richard Nixon/the US wasn't the first to accept this fact. Besides, the US voted against the majority of the world in 1971 at the resolution that recognised Chinas sovereignty over Taiwan at the UN. From Wikipedia: _"The United Nations General Assembly Resolution 2758 (also known as the Resolution on Admitting Peking) was passed in response to the United Nations General Assembly Resolution 1668 that required any change in China's representation in the UN be determined by a two-thirds vote referring to Article 18[1] of the UN Charter. The resolution, passed on 25 October 1971, recognized the People's Republic of China as "the only legitimate representative of China to the United Nations" and removed "the representatives of Chiang Kai-shek" (referring to the Republic of China, whose central government had relocated to Taiwan from the mainland) from the United Nations.[2]"_
